Types of financing for FOP
Grants
- Grants are irrevocable financial assistance provided by state and international organizations to support entrepreneurial activities. Grants can be aimed at the development of innovative projects, support of start-ups, social projects and others.
Credits
- Financial institutions provide loans to FOPs on different terms. Loans can be targeted (for the purchase of equipment, business expansion) or non-targeted.
Investments
- Investment funds, venture capitalists, and private investors may provide financial support to FOPs in exchange for a stake in the business or other terms.
State support programs
- The state can provide financial support in the form of subsidies, soft loans and other programs for the development of small and medium-sized businesses.

Examples of grant programs
Programs of the European Union
- The EU provides various grants to support small and medium-sized businesses, including Horizon 2020, COSME and others.
USAID programs
- The United States Agency for International Development (USAID) supports business initiatives in Ukraine through various grant programs.
State programs
- The state also provides grants to support small and medium-sized businesses, in particular through programs of the Ukrainian State Farm Support Fund, programs to support innovative startups, etc.
